Standard Chartered, Oman Shipping sign $110mn deal


(MENAFN- Muscat Daily) Muscat - 

Standard Chartered and Oman Shipping Company (OSC), a member of the Asyad Group, have announced a US$110mn re-financing facility for three tanker vessels and two very large crude carriers (VLCCs).

The signing ceremony took place at the Asyad headquarters and was attended by senior executives from Standard Chartered Oman, Asyad Group and Oman Shipping Company, according to a press statement.

The facility has been solely arranged by Standard Chartered. This new financing facility will enable OSC to optimise its debt position by reducing overall borrowing costs and eliminating refinancing risk, all while diversifying the company's pool of financial partners.
